Push and Pull Diamond Core Bits

The push and pull diamond impregnated bit is a specialized tool that is commonly used in underground drilling for a variety of reasons, such as service holes for air, water, paste fill or sand fill.

 

It is a much larger, bi-directional bit with a diamond matrix. The push and pull bit is used to expand the diameter of a bore hole once a diamond drill has accurately drilled a pilot hole in a common standard size such as NWL.

 

  • Saves time – it is much easier and quicker to expand an existing smaller hole than to drill a large diameter hole.
  • Can be used with smaller underground drill rigs.
  • Causes less vibration resulting in less wear and tear on equipment.
